Here are some updates during 2025's National Poetry Month --
Poems Displayed. Three of Larew's poems (To the Limit; Wilt or Stray; and Achill Sound) have been included in Poetry Downtown Rutland (Vermont, USA). This is an annual showcase of poems displayed in shop windows around town. Thanks to Bianca Zanella for the opportunity to participate. Poems Read. The Cafe Muse Poetry Reading Series, sponsored by The Word Works, invited Larew to share his work on April 7, 2025 at The Writer's Center in Bethesda, Maryland, USA. Doritt Carroll and Lillo Way also read their poetry during this hybrid event. Appreciations to Henry Crawford, Ellen Cole, Karren Alenier and others who helped organize and host this reading.

Poem Published. Editors of the literary journal, Magma Poetry, included Larew's For Ready as the final poem in Issue 91. Thanks to the co-Editors, Aoife Lyall and Victoria Kennefick, for placing the poem in this UK-based magazine. The relevant website is here -- https://www.magmapoetry.com
Here are the opening lines from For Ready --
Who will go with me to Maine
All the way there and then back
For no reason ...
Believe me
Pallets of cedar are waiting
They are waving from roadsides
And whatever groceries are needed
Once there
Will get listed in pencil
Like greetings
Yes every handshake is a wool sweater
And the blue almost blinds
in Maine...
